Overview

Pre-event verification is a critical step in project management and operational workflows. It involves reviewing all prerequisites, such as permits, resources, and stakeholder approvals, to ensure smooth execution. This process minimizes disruptions, reduces costs, and enhances accountability. Industries like construction rely on pre-event verification to confirm site readiness, while IT teams use it before software deployments. The practice is adaptable, with checklists often customized to specific project needs. Its universal applicability makes it a cornerstone of efficient planning.

Key Features

The process is characterized by its structured approach, typically involving checklists or digital tools to track completion. Key features include risk identification, compliance validation, and stakeholder alignment. Automated solutions like project management software can streamline verification. Another hallmark is its scalability—small tasks may require a brief review, while large projects demand multi-departmental coordination. Documentation is essential, providing a record for audits or future reference. This dual focus on prevention and traceability underscores its value.

Application Areas

Pre-event verification is ubiquitous across sectors. In manufacturing, it ensures machinery and materials are ready for production runs. Event planners use it to confirm vendor contracts and venue logistics. Healthcare applications include pre-surgery checklists to prevent errors. Regulatory industries, such as pharmaceuticals, integrate it into compliance workflows. Even creative fields like film production employ pre-shoot verification for equipment and permits. Its versatility addresses both operational and legal requirements.

Precautions

Avoiding oversights requires attention to detail. Common pitfalls include incomplete checklists or relying on outdated templates. Involving all relevant stakeholders—such as safety officers or legal teams—is crucial for comprehensive verification. Time constraints may tempt teams to skip steps, but this risks costly delays later. Documenting each verification step creates accountability and aids troubleshooting. Balancing thoroughness with efficiency is key.

B2B Procurement Guide

For businesses procuring verification services or tools, prioritize solutions that align with industry standards. Software platforms should offer customization and integration with existing systems. Training ensures teams use tools effectively. When outsourcing, verify vendors’ expertise in your sector. Costs vary; some providers charge per project, while others offer subscription models. Pilot testing can assess suitability before full-scale adoption.
